Fire Fighter of the Year

Jerry "Cotton" Moss was recently named 2011 Bay Firefighter of the Year.The award, which is voted on by other members, is based on dedication to the Bay Fire Department.Moss has been with the department for 22 years.

Earthquake

One of the most frightening and destructive phenomena of nature is a severe earthquake and its terrible aftereffects.

Earthquakes strike suddenly, violently, and without warning at any time of the day or night. If an earthquake occurs in a populated area, it may cause many deaths and injuries and extensive property damage.

Although there are no guarantees of safety during an earthquake, identifying potential hazards ahead of time and advance planning can save lives and significantly reduce injuries and property damage.

WATCH AND WARNING

DIFFERENCE BETWEEN
WATCH AND WARNING

Tornado Watch:

Tornadoes are possible in your area. Remain alert for approaching storms. Know what counties or parishes are in the watch area by listening to NOAA Weather Radio or your local radio/television outlets.

Severe Thunderstorm Watch:

Tells you when and where severe thunderstorms are likely to occur. Watch the sky and stay tuned to know when warnings are issued.

Tornado Warning:

A tornado has been sighted or indicated by weather radar.

Severe Thunderstorm Warning:

Conditions are favorable for severe weather in or near the watch area. Watchers are issued for tornadoes, severe thunderstorms, and flash floods.
